MacBook Pro 2021 release date could be delayed due to chip shortage

Posted on September 5, 2021August 27, 2023 By Jarvis

Global chip shortage may hit Apple’s new MacBook Pros, too.

It sounds like Apple could have a difficult time getting its end-of-year products off the production lines and into stores. Not only is the Apple Watch 7 said to be suffering from delays, but it now seems that the 14-inch MacBook Pro 2021 and 16-inch MacBook Pro 2021 release schedule could also be off track.

The news comes via DigiTimes, and the site’s sources say that the global chip shortage could see the new MacBook Pros launch in October or November, “instead of the usual September.”
